I've been using Cimatron since 1998. I've also used WorkNC and Powermill. All are great 3d programming platforms. I love Cimatron because it does 2d and 3d with ease. I know Powermill requires some extra steps to perform some simple 2d tasks. I haven't seen WorkNC for quite a few years, so I couldn't say.

I'm currently running programs created in Surfcam by others, (our programming department) and I am not impressed. Crashes happen frequently, toolpaths are not even close to what I could create with Cimatron. I suspeft some of the problems are with the programmers, though. I would highly recommend Cimatron.
